Recommended weapon for beginners #5 [Dual Swords]

A weapon that holds swords in both hands and fights by switching between normal mode and demon mode.
Dual blades are a recommended weapon type if you want a weapon with fast movement and attack speeds that is specialized for attacking.
Because it specializes in offense, the only defensive action it has is evasion.
Additionally, the weapon's reach is short, making it difficult to destroy tails or wings that are positioned high up, so if you want to attack a monster in a high position, you will need to knock the monster down first before attacking.
●To master dual swords more effectively
Make the most of demon transformation and demon strengthening!
"Transformation into a demonBe mindful of the timing when using this phrase.
When you attack while transformed into a demon, the gauge fills up andDemon Strengthened State', and the normal weapon action will change.
You will need to alternate between the demonic state and the enhanced demonic state, and always be in an offensive position.

Summary of Dual Sword Features
Strong Points
-High instantaneous firepower
- Fast movement speed makes it easy to position yourself for attacks
・Easy to pinpoint and attack specific parts of monsters
Cons
・Difficulty attacking high positions
- Weapon sharpness decreases quickly
Dual blades are the perfect weapon for those who like to move around a lot and attack constantly.
It also contributes a lot to firepower when in a party, making it one of the most popular weapons in Monster Hunter.

Beginner's Recommended Weapon #4 [Hammer]

The hammer is a powerful weapon that can deliver a massive blow to monsters that show an opening.
Like dual blades, hammers are weapons that are specialized for attacking.
The most distinctive feature of the hammer isDizziness (stun) attack"When"Charged Attack'There are two options.
Since it is a striking weapon, it cannot cut off the tail, but by attacking the head of the monster, it will be unable to act for a certain period of time.dizzy state' can be caused.
A dizzy monster will be defenseless, giving you an opportunity to launch a barrage of attacks.
●How to use a hammer more effectively
Stamina is consumed while charging an attack. You can also move while charging, so managing your stamina while watching for an opening in the monster's defenses and landing a charged attack when the opportunity arises is key when using a hammer.
Since you need to hit the head to cause dizziness, it's important to always be aware of the monster's head position and position yourself accordingly.

Summary of hammer features
Strong Points
- Can cause dizziness, creating opportunities for attack
You can move while charging your attacks.
- Weapon power is high and hits are heavy
Cons
- The reach is short, so you have to get closer to the monster
・Guard actions are not possible. The only defensive action available is evasion.
-Tail cutting is not possible.
Although it is a large weapon, it has fast movement speed, but its reach is short, so it is a weapon that requires you to take a step forward in your movements.
It requires constant attention to your head, but the feeling of accomplishment once the dizziness goes away is incredible, and it's said that hammer users are drawn to other hammer users.

Recommended weapon for beginners: No. 3 [One-handed sword]

The one-handed sword is a weapon for advanced players!!
Some people say that, but no, that's not true.
"Easy to useIf we classify it as being for beginners or advanced users, then it may indeed be for advanced users.
However, the one-handed sword is the best weapon for improving your skills, as it offers good movement speed, quick recovery, and instant firepower!
With the addition of wirebug techniques, it has become a versatile weapon that can adapt to a wider variety of battle situations.
How to master the one-handed sword
He can use items while holding his weapon, he can guard despite not having high defensive capabilities, he can cause dizziness with a head attack using his shield, and he's good at using abnormal status attacks... in short, he can do a lot of things on his own.
The only drawbacks are that the weapon's reach is short and the guard performance is not very good, but other than that it is at a high level.
You'll need to practice different ways to follow up from the backstep and the timing of your just attack.

Summary of one-handed sword features
Strong Points
・A versatile fighting style that can handle anything on its own
- Items can be used while the weapon is out
・Since there is a shield, if you are in trouble you can play a card and see what happens.
Cons
-Weapon reach is short
・It is difficult to get used to how to produce instantaneous firepower
It's easy to move around and can also be used to guard, making it a great weapon for observing monster attacks.
In addition, you need to use it a lot to bring out its potential, but the more you use it, the more you will discover its best features; it is just like a dried squid.
I wouldn't say it's a weapon completely for beginners, but it is a weapon I would recommend to beginners, so I've placed it here.
Recommended weapon for beginners #2: Switch Axe

One of the long-reach weapons that can be used in both axe and sword modes.
The basic strategy is to fight in axe mode, which allows for high mobility, and then switch to sword mode, which has high firepower, when the time comes.
In axe mode, you fight by maintaining the axe's strengthened state and accumulating the slash gauge, and in sword mode, you consume the slash gauge and unleash powerful attacks.
During sword mode,Elemental Release ThrustBy performing this command, you can perform a powerful attack.
How to use the slash axe
You can switch between axe and sword mode at will, but you cannot switch to sword mode unless a certain amount of the slash gauge has been filled, so the basic action is to fill up the slash gauge while in axe mode.
The effects of the vial are applied when in sword form, so in order to obtain the effects of the vial, such as paralysis or poison, you must attack in sword form.
Until you get used to it, it's best to focus on using "Strong Attack Bottles" which increase your attack power.

Summary of Switch Axe Features
Strong Points
-High mobility in axe form, making it easy to move around
・All of the attack methods in sword mode are powerful and easy to use.
- Easy to use: use the axe to fill up the gauge and use the sword for powerful attacks
Cons
・Preparation is required to use the sword
・If you don't use the gauge properly, you will likely lack firepower
You will need to learn how to use weapons when there is no gauge and how to use them once the gauge is full, depending on the situation. However, since it is clear how to use weapons when there is a gauge and when there is not, you will generally have little trouble using them.
Recommended weapon for beginners: #1 [Tachi]

No matter what you say, the tachi is still the easiest to handle.
It has many of the elements you'd want when choosing a Monster Hunter weapon, such as fast movement speed when unsheathing, fast attack speed, the ability to attack high places, and the ability to easily sever tails and destroy body parts.
Monster Hunter Rise adds a sword flash effect, making it visually cooler.
It feels like a main weapon.
How to master the Tachi
It takes time for the sword to reach its full strength.
First,Spirit GaugeYou start by accumulating the ", and then use the accumulated spirit gauge to perform a finishing attack (Ki Blade Great Spinning Slash) to strengthen your character.
Each time you hit a spinning blade, the sword will be strengthened and the color of the gauge will change to "White → Yellow → RedAttack power increases in the order of ".
There are various techniques, but at first, you should focus on attacking to build up the gauge, then using the Great Spirit Blade Spinning Slash to strengthen your long sword.

Summary of Tachi's characteristics
Strong Points
Easy to handle and fast movement speed
-Long reach and the ability to attack from high places
・Once you get used to using the spirit blade gauge, you can always have high firepower.
Cons
・If you can't use the gauge well, your firepower won't increase.
・Due to the length of the weapon, attacks are easily absorbed by other parts
It is assumed that you will use the gauge properly, but it has high firepower and a long reach, so I feel it is easier to use than other weapons.
Although it has the drawback of not being able to guard, I think it is a weapon that is very suitable for people who want to fight with an aggressive style.
